Selecting the SPEAKERS system
Because one or two speaker systems (as front speak-
ers) can be connected to this unit, the SPEAKERS
switches allow you to select speaker system A or B, or
both at once.

Adjusting the BALANCE control
Adjust the balance of the output volume to the left
and right speakers to compensate for sound imbal-
ance caused by speaker location or listening room
conditions.

Note:
This control is effective only for the sound from the front
speakers.
Adjusting the BASS and TREBLE controls
BASS
Turn this clockwise to increase (or counter-clockwise
to decrease) the low frequency response.
TREBLE
Turn this clockwise to increase (or counter-clockwise
to decrease) the high frequency response.

Note:
These controls are effective only for the sound from the
front speakers.
When you listen with headphones
Connect the headphones to the PHONES jack. You
can listen to the sound to be output from the front
speakers through headphones.
When listening with headphones privately, set both
the SPEAKERS A and B switches to the OFF position
and switch off the digital sound field processor (so
that no DSP program name is illuminated on the
display) by pressing the EFFECT switch.

Using the TONE BYPASS switch
Press this switch to revert instantly to the flat states of
the BASS and TREBLE controls without changing the
setting of these controls.

Using the BASS EXTENSION switch
You can boost bass frequency response by setting this
switch to the "ON" position. This switch is effective
only on the sound from the front speakers.

MUTING Key (Remote Transmitter)
Press this key to mute the master volume. While mute
is engaged, an indicator on the master VOLUME
control flashes. Press again to un-mute the master
volume.
